Performance Tracking

Performance tracking is one of the essential aspects of sports and fitness. Computer science has made it possible to track athletes’ performance accurately. With the help of sensors and wearables, athletes can now monitor their heart rate, body temperature, and other vital signs. This information is crucial in determining an athlete’s fitness level and identifying areas that need improvement.

Performance tracking has also made it possible for coaches and trainers to monitor their athletes’ progress. They can now track the number of reps, speed, and distance covered during training sessions. This information is crucial in developing personalized training programs that are tailored to individual athletes’ needs.

Injury Prevention

Injuries are a common occurrence in sports and fitness. However, computer science has helped in preventing injuries. With the help of data analytics, coaches and trainers can now identify athletes who are at risk of getting injured. They can then develop personalized training programs that help prevent injuries.

Computer science has also facilitated the development of new technologies that aid in injury prevention. For instance, wearable sensors can detect an athlete’s movements and identify any anomalies in their posture or gait. This information is crucial in identifying potential injuries before they occur.

Virtual Reality

Virtual reality has become an essential aspect of sports and fitness. With the help of computer science, athletes can now train in a virtual environment that simulates real-life situations. This technology has revolutionized sports training, especially in team sports.

Virtual reality has made it possible for coaches and trainers to develop new training scenarios that are more effective and efficient. For instance, in soccer, virtual reality can be used to simulate game situations, allowing players to practice their skills in a realistic environment.

Data Analytics

Data analytics has become an essential aspect of sports and fitness. With the help of computer science, coaches and trainers can now analyze vast amounts of data to identify patterns and trends. This information is crucial in developing new training methods and strategies.

Data analytics has also made it possible to develop personalized training programs for individual athletes. Coaches can now analyze an athlete’s performance data and identify areas that need improvement. They can then develop personalized training programs that are tailored to the athlete’s needs.
